Chandrakant Yadav Waghmare v. The Sr Police Inspector And ANR
IN THE HIGH COURT OF JUDICATURE AT BOMBAY
CRIMINAL APPELLATE JURISDICTION ANTICIPATORY BAIL APPLICATION NO.354 OF 2016 Chandrakant Yadav Waghmare ...
Applicant Vs.
The State of Maharashtra ...
Respondent Mr. Mateen A.r. Shaikh, Adv. for the applicant. Mrs. G.P. Mulekar, APP for State.
CORAM : SMT ANUJA PRABHUDESSAI, J.
DATE : 4 th March, 2016.
P.C. :
1.
This is an application for anticipatory bail filed by the aforesaid applicant apprehending his arrest in Crime No.31 of 2016 registered with Khandeshwar Police Station, Khandeshwar, Navi Mumbai for offences punishable under Sections 147, 148, 149, & 354 of the IPC.
2.
The allegations against the applicant are that on 15th February, 2016 at about 12 pm he along with co-accused formed an unlawful assembly armed with deadly weapons. It is alleged that the applicant and the other co-accused inflicted injuries on Trupti Patil and thereby outraged her modesty.
3.
Heard Mr. Shaikh, the learned counsel for the applicant and Mrs. Mulekar, the learned APP for the State. I have perused the records and considered the submissions advanced by the learned counsels for the respective parties.
4.
A perusal of the FIR prima facie indicates that on 15th February, 2016 at about 12 pm, she had received a phone call from one Jadhav asking her to come to the office of Sai Enterprises Builders and Developers to collect her money. She has stated that she and her husband went to the office of Sai Enterprises at Chiple. She has stated that said Jadhav declined to pay the money and when they questioned him about the builder Nanaware, the applicant and Jadhav assaulted them with wooden sticks, slaps and blows. The FIR does not prima facie indicates that the applicant had tried to outrage the modesty of the first informant. The nature of the allegations levelled against the applicant, in my considered view, does not justify custodial interrogation. The applicant is the permanent resident of Raigad and there is no possibility of the applicant absconding and thwarting the course of justice.
5.
In view of the above facts and circumstances the
application is allowed on the following terms and conditions. i.
In the event of arrest of the applicant in Crime No.31 of 2016 registered with Khandeshwar Police Station, Khandeshwar, Navi Mumbai, the applicant shall be released on furnishing bail bond of Rs.20,000/- (Rupees Twenty Thousand Only) with one or two sureties in the like amount to the satisfaction of the JMFC, Panvel.
ii. The applicant shall report to investigating officer for 4 days from 10 am to 1 pm from the date of receipt of this order. iii. The applicant shall not interfere with the complainant or witnesses and tamper with evidence in any manner. iv. The applicant shall not leave Raigad district till filing of the chargesheet without prior permission of the JMFC, Panvel. ( ANUJA PRABHUDESSAI, J. )
